    Contracts Associate Location: Kansas City, MO Job Code: HCR#2200 Description Position Purpose: Serve as primary point of contact for the administration of assigned Credit and Risk Documentation. Assist in developing global Credit and Risk documentation and processes. Organize and direct teams from various departments and global offices to accurately complete all Credit and Risk documentation in a timely manner. Primary Accountabilities/Responsibilities: Primary role is assisting senior group attorneys in the completion of contract drafting and negotiation for the global organization and independently negotiating and administering assigned contracts. Performs duties of contract administration and correspondence for contracts and sub-contracts. Effects quality control for Credit and Risk documentation. Coordinates negotiation of contract terms from proposal stage to project close-out in accordance with relevant internal policies. Maintains current knowledge of relevant laws as well as internal contractual procedures and practices. Creates process maps and formulates observations and recommendations for process improvement. Initiates Credit and Risk contract negotiations based on an understanding of the available, approved templates. Ensures flow of approval and execution of contractual documents in accordance with corporate and/or business unit guidelines. Summarizes and communicates legal, business, credit and operational terms or changes to standard contracts to appropriate departments. Maintains detailed status reports on all negotiations for tracking and audit purposes. Prepares contract amendments, resolutions and other changes to standard company agreements using approved templates. Assists in the management of a contract database for retaining, indexing and reporting on all material contract terms for all Credit and Risk documentation. Participates in the development of guidelines, systems and routines regarding contract administration.
